Frequently Asked Questions

What is it like to live in University Drive, Coral Springs, FL?

Living along University Drive in Coral Springs offers access to a variety of shopping and dining options, as well as proximity to parks and community facilities. It is a suburban area known for its family-friendly environment and good schools, making it appealing for families and professionals alike.

Is University Drive, Coral Springs, FL expensive?

Housing costs along University Drive in Coral Springs are generally moderate, with options ranging from affordable apartments to higher-end homes. The cost of living is influenced by proximity to amenities, such as shopping and dining, making it competitive compared to nearby areas.

What is the weather of University Drive, Coral Springs, FL?

University Drive in Coral Springs, FL, experiences a tropical rainforest climate with hot, humid summers and mild winters. Average high temperatures range from the mid-70s in winter to the low 90s in summer, while rainfall is most common between May and October. Winter months are relatively dry, making it a popular time for outdoor activities.

How safe is University Drive, Coral Springs, FL?

University Drive in Coral Springs is generally considered a safe area, with crime rates lower than the national average. The neighborhood benefits from a strong community presence and active law enforcement, contributing to its overall safety.
